QUOTE(fookie @ Jun 13 2012, 06:32 PM) dont worry bro fookie, its not as complicated as you think it is ... just give me a call im just 5 minutes away from the pond .. I fish at this pond frequently and familiar with the boss and all the workers there and also the pro's in hooking up ur desired fish, and also with what is expected such in baits that work and doesnt works.. Never fail to land healthy size patins and of course pla-buk is not as easy as expected, needs more to it. Maybe can accompany you when your're over at the pond. The charges are flexible .. you pay rm31 but fish as long as you want and satisfied. This post has been edited by HarryzSandhu: Jun 14 2012, 08:53 AM |

QUOTE(vioxmonsta @ Jul 24 2012, 11:40 PM) gimme ur number bro, I arrange abit, I called up Rory few of my friends for some opinion, most of them suggest to use ikan beranak as live bait,kembong fillet and prawn for bottom parking. Charges not cheap Was planning for a visit over to LS pond also bro.. I spoke to a few regulars there, they said can use small squids (multiple) as a bait on a 5/0 size hook or 6/0 to attract the kerapu naga. Haven't tried it yet bro. Maybe I can survey the pond again and get some good info on this. |
